Analysis

The most recent figure for agrifood systems —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Guinea-Bissau is 1,567 kt, measured in 2023.

The figure is down 2.6% on the previous year and down 8.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, agrifood systems — emissions (co2eq) from ch4 in Guinea-Bissau peaked at 1,852 kt in 2012 and was at its lowest, 1,052 kt, in 1996.

Guinea-Bissau ranks 132nd of 222 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 34 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
